Lowestoft Station is equipped with facilities designed to cater to travelers’ needs. For those buying tickets, the station offers both a staffed ticket office with accessible opening hours during the week (Monday to Friday, 06:40 to 17:05, and on Sundays from 08:00 to 16:15) and modern ticket machines that accommodate online tickets. To address inclusivity, the ticket machines provide accessible service to all passengers.
The station prioritizes passenger comfort, providing a seating area and a waiting room open during the same hours. Although the station lacks a first-class lounge, it ensures a comfortable environment for all passengers. You'll find toilets in the station building, with no requirement for a radar key, catering to everyone's comfort. Additionally, the station features a free water refill point and a shop operated by the Lowestoft Central Project for refreshments and tourist information.
Noteworthy is the station's commitment to accessibility. Step-free access is available throughout, aligning with the ORR station classification system. Beyond this, the station staff are on hand from morning till early evening throughout the week to provide travel assistance, reinforce information, and offer support for any passenger requiring extra help during their journey. There’s also a dedicated customer services helpline available, ensuring that help is never far if needed.
Convenience extends beyond the station thanks to comprehensive onward travel options. Rail replacement services are comfortably accessible directly outside the station by Platform 2. For those looking to utilize local bus services, Lowestoft is a designated PlusBus location, offering travelers integrated access to bus services that can augment their travel plans efficiently. PlusBus offers economical tickets that combine rail and unlimited bus travel within specified areas, ensuring seamless connectivity for your onward adventures.

Durham train station is well-equipped with a range of facilities to ensure a comfortable journey for all travelers. The ticket office is open from 06:00 to 18:00 on weekdays, 07:00 to 17:00 on Saturdays, and 09:00 to 16:00 on Sundays. For those preferring the convenience of self-service, ticket machines are available with accessible options. Smartcards can also be issued and validated at this station.
Help and support facilities include customer information points, departure and arrival screens, and an induction loop system. Staff assistance is available on Sundays from 07:00 to 23:59, ensuring help is at hand for those who need it. CCTV coverage adds an extra layer of security for all passengers.
The station promotes accessibility with step-free access to all platforms, accessible ticket machines, and heated waiting rooms designed to provide a comfortable experience for everyone. Additionally, baby changing facilities and RADAR key accessible toilets are available on both platforms, highlighting the station's commitment to inclusivity.
Durham train station serves as a gateway to a plethora of onward travel options. For those in need of a taxi, there is a taxi rank available, making trips into the city or beyond seamless. Although advance taxi bookings are unnecessary, if you prefer to plan ahead, you can call 0191 371 2727.
Local bus services are readily accessible, and comprehensive travel information can be downloaded here. Whether you're continuing your journey by train to nearby cities such as Newcastle or Leeds, or venturing further afield to Manchester Piccadilly or London Kings Cross, the connections are extensive. If your travels include international flights, you can reach Durham Tees Valley or Newcastle airports with ease via combined train and bus or metro routes.
